由於塗料、玻璃陶瓷、鑄造、工業化學品和人造石材等市場蘊藏著巨大的機會,全球方矽石砂市場前景看好。預計2025年至2031年,全球方矽石砂市場將以6.3%的年複合成長率成長。成長要素包括:人造石材表面材料需求的不斷成長、其在高性能工業應用中日益廣泛的應用,以及其在塗料配方中的應用日益普及。

  • 根據 Lucintel 的預測,預計在預測期內,壓碎產品將呈現最高的成長率。
  • 依應用,人造石材預計將展現出最高的成長速度。
  • 從區域來看,預計亞太地區在預測期內將達到最高的成長率。

The future of the global cristobalite sand market looks promising with opportunities in the paint & coating, glass & ceramics, foundry casting, industrial chemical, and engineered stone markets. The global cristobalite sand market is expected to grow with a CAGR of 6.3% from 2025 to 2031. The major drivers for this market are the increasing demand for engineered stone surfaces, the rising use in high-performance industrial applications, and the growing adoption in paint & coating formulations.

  • Lucintel forecasts that, within the type category, milled is expected to witness higher growth over the forecast period.
  • Within the application category, engineered stone is expected to witness the highest growth.
  • In terms of region, APAC is expected to witness the highest growth over the forecast period.

Cristobalite Sand Market Driver and Challenges

The cristobalite sand market navigates technological, economic, and regulatory influences. Drivers like construction booms propel demand, while eco-norms test adaptations. These dynamics demand resilient strategies. They frame a competitive, growth-oriented space.

The factors responsible for driving the cristobalite sand market include:

1. Construction Sector Expansion: Global building surges require durable fillers for stones and cement, backed by urbanization. Infrastructure spends amplify. Implications include volume booms, job creation, and entrenched roles in residential projects.

2. Industrialization in Asia: Rapid manufacturing in China and India fuels ceramics and glass needs, with policies favoring locals. Scale yields efficiencies. This democratizes supply, penetrates emerging economies, and sustains export hubs.

3. Sustainability Regulations: Green mandates favor low-dust, recyclable silica over alternatives. Recovery tech matures. The driver secures approvals, attracts eco-funds, and integrates into circular practices.

4. Technological Processing Gains: Advanced filtration boosts purity for high-end apps like electronics. Automation cuts costs. Consequences enhance outputs, diversify uses, and build premium positioning.

5. Coatings Demand Rise: Paints seek textured, weather-resistant additives amid auto growth. Formulations evolve. This fuels shares, spurs innovations, and heightens industrial reliance.

Challenges in the cristobalite sand market are:

1. Environmental Health Concerns: Silica dust risks respiratory issues, drawing strict handling regs. Exposure limits tighten. This pressures safety investments, hikes compliance, and risks contractions without mitigations.

2. Price Volatility Issues: Raw silica fluctuations disrupt margins amid supply strains. Geopolitics adds uncertainties. Implications slow expansions, temper profitability, and necessitate hedging for stability.

3. Quality Consistency Hurdles: Variable particle sizes affect performance in precision uses. Sourcing inconsistencies persist. The challenge confines to basics, inflates testing, and demands standardization.

Drivers such as construction and industrialization anchor cristobalite sand in core sectors. Challenges like health regs urge eco-resolutions to preserve edges. Net, resilient progression emerges via ingenuity. This carves a niche for enduring, adaptable material contributions.
